Inner problems like ruptured pipelines as well as overflows can result in emergency situation flooding. Keep on reviewing to find out what you can when dealing with emergency flooding.

1. Turn Off Main Water Valve

Pipes can rupture due to freezing temperatures, high pressure, obstruction, water heater problems, and also other aspects. No issue the cause, you should act swiftly to ensure porous house products, devices, and furnishings do not take in the water, resulting in damage.

2. Turn off the Breaker

With a large flooding, you require to see to it the power is out. Water is a conductor, and also if it reaches your electrical outlets, it can create injuries or casualties. Switch off the breaker to avoid electrocution. If you can refrain from doing it, make a quick call to the power company to close the main line. Keep the power off till excess water is gone.

3. Relocate Important Wet Times

When it concerns conserving your home furnishings and also home appliances, time is of the essence. You need to move whatever sharpen personal belongings you can from the affected location to a dry area. This deters further damage since the longer they soak in water, the a lot more considerable the trouble.

4. Document the Extent of Damage

Remember of all the damages caused by the burst pipe. You can make a note of notes, take photos, and gather videos. This is a great means to give evidence to collect cases on your residence insurance coverage. With documents, you can likewise obtain a clear photo of the extent of the damages.

5. Remove Water ASAP

You need to eliminate excess water as soon as possible. Must there be a huge amount of standing water, you may require a water pump for removal. You can lease this devices if you do not possess one. If it's late during the night, the convention bucket method likewise functions. Usage numerous jugs and also manual work to take it out. When marginal water is left, you can take in the rest with old shirts or towels. You may additionally require to get rid of broken materials like carpetings and also carpets.

6. Dry the Location

You can additionally set up electric fans as well as placed them in the strongest setting. A dehumidifier also works in taking out moisture to stop mildew as well as mold and mildews.

Surviving the Imperfect Tornado: Tips for Emergency Situation Preparations



If you reside in a storm-prone area, you should be made use of now on what to do, where to go as well as what to have to be prepared for poor climate. If you're not used to getting pounded by high winds and also tough rainfall, you possibly do not have an suggestion just how ideal to encounter a tornado scenario.

For beginners, tornados do not just come without a warning. Weather stations keep track of the environment day in and day out. If a storm is feasible, they will certainly provide two types of cautions:

Storm watch-- is provided when there is a possible tornado in your area. You probably will be experiencing a dark, over cast sky, an unusually gusty day and some rainfall. The storm might or may not come, yet this is the time to keep tuned to your neighborhood radio for information and updates.

Storm warning-- is provided when a tornado is headed toward your area. Try to remain inside as high as feasible. Or if locals are recommended to evacuate to a much safer location, go as early as you can. Do not wait up until the eleventh hour to leave your home. By that time, the streets could be flooded and traffic is bad. You do not intend to be captured in your auto in bad climate.

Snowstorm-- typically happens in wintertime and also indicates heavy snow, solid winds and wind cool. When a warning is issued, stay clear of taking a trip as much as feasible and remain inside your home. There is no use subjecting on your own outdoors where you might obtain caught in website traffic or in areas where you will be hard to reach or worse, discover.

Points do not always go negative throughout storms, yet weather condition is unpredictable and anything can take place. To help you prepare for a tornado emergency, below are a few tips:

Spruce up.
Wear sufficient clothes to maintain yourself warm. Warmth may not be readily available in your house so get added coats as well as coverings to maintain your body temperature completely. Have your mittens, gloves, hats, socks as well as boots prepared too.

Have food prepared.
Emergency situation stipulations are a have to during storm emergencies. Make certain you supply on no-cook food, tinned food, some sweet and also various other non-perishable things. And also do not neglect can openers, scissors or tools. If the tornado obtains too bad and the streets are swamped, you will certainly have a trouble going out to the grocery stores. Shops may be closed.

Keep containers of water useful. Clean water may be difficult to come by throughout really negative conditions as well as the most awful point you can do is deal with dehydration since you were not prepared. Maintain a supply of at least one gallon for every single individual each day that will certainly last for 3 to 4 days.

Load the bathtub.
You'll need extra water for washing and purging the commodes. When the power is out, your water pump won't run, so best fill your tub, water containers as well as containers with water. If you have kids in the house, take preventative measures by covering deep containers as well as keeping children far from the shower room unless essential.

Emergency kit
Have a medical or first set prepared as well as see to it it's freshly-stocked. It must have disinfectants, gauzes, cotton balls, Q-tips, medicated plasters and also essential medications. It's likewise a great concept to have one more set in your automobile.

If anybody in your family members is under unique medicine, see to it you have enough supplies to last until after the tornado mores than and medicine stores are open.

Lights off
Expect power outages throughout tornado emergency situations. You won't have any type of power, so supply on candle lights, flashlights and emergency lights. Have extra fresh batteries and matches in case you go out.

If you can not activate the television, have a battery-powered radio listened to a station that covers your area. Media will check the tornado and also will keep you upgraded.

You could require hot water throughout the duration when power is not yet offered, so keep a tiny storage tank of gas around simply in case. Your outside barbecue grill will certainly do nicely.

Obtain an alternating sanctuary.
If you believe your house will certainly suffer substantially, it's a good concept to consider an alternative shelter. It could be an emptying center or an additional house or structure that is safer. Make certain you have sufficient gas in your storage tank in case you require to leave your house as well as move someplace. Maintain to a greater ground where you have better opportunities of being safe and completely dry.
